Clinical Interests
I have expertise in clinical pain management techniques, including: back pain, sciatica, headaches, joint pain, shoulder pain, Complex Regional Pain Syndromes, myofascial pain, neck pain, cancer-related pain, and neuropathy. My interventional pain techniques include: Lumbar and cervical epidural steroid injections, nerve root blocks, and lumbar and cervical facet blocks, joint injections (Hips, Knees, Shoulders, Carpal Tunnel).
